lp:~epics-core/epics-base/parallel-cbthreads-3
Created by
Ralph Lange
and last modified
- Get this branch:
- bzr branch lp:~epics-core/epics-base/parallel-cbthreads-3
Members of
EPICS Core Developers
can upload to this branch. Log in for directions.
Branch merges
Propose for merging
No branches
dependent on this one.
- Andrew Johnson: Approve
- mdavidsaver: Needs Information
-
Diff: 2381 lines (+1370/-168) (has conflicts)20 files modifieddocumentation/RELEASE_NOTES.html (+22/-3)
src/ioc/db/callback.c (+137/-44)
src/ioc/db/callback.h (+4/-2)
src/ioc/db/dbAccessDefs.h (+2/-0)
src/ioc/db/dbIocRegister.c (+18/-0)
src/ioc/db/dbScan.c (+134/-63)
src/ioc/db/dbScan.h (+7/-4)
src/ioc/db/test/Makefile (+21/-0)
src/ioc/db/test/callbackParallelTest.c (+190/-0)
src/ioc/db/test/callbackTest.c (+44/-3)
src/ioc/db/test/epicsRunDbTests.c (+2/-0)
src/ioc/db/test/scanIoTest.c (+519/-0)
src/ioc/db/test/scanIoTest.db (+4/-0)
src/ioc/db/test/yRecord.dbd (+10/-0)
src/ioc/misc/dbCore.dbd (+2/-0)
src/libCom/ring/epicsRingBytes.c (+70/-19)
src/libCom/ring/epicsRingBytes.h (+12/-5)
src/libCom/ring/epicsRingPointer.cpp (+14/-3)
src/libCom/ring/epicsRingPointer.h (+52/-10)
src/libCom/test/ringPointerTest.c (+106/-12)
Related bugs
Related blueprints
Branch information
Recent revisions
- 12533. By mdavidsaver
-
callback: don't track busy workers
wakeup unconditionally. Perhaps inefficient, but simple.
- 12531. By Andrew Johnson
-
Mark callbackParalle
lThreadsDefault properly The definition gets epicsShareDef and may provide a value.
Additional declarations get epicsShareExtern. - 12529. By Andrew Johnson
-
Fixes for VxWorks & RTEMS builds
* C++ comments are not legal in C code
* Declare scanIoTest() in epicsRunDbTests.c - 12528. By Ralph Lange
-
ioc/db: back to old signalling policy - wake up worker thread as long as there are any sleeping
Branch metadata
- Branch format:
- Branch format 7
- Repository format:
- Bazaar repository format 2a (needs bzr 1.16 or later)
- Stacked on:
- lp:~epics-core/epics-base/3.15